首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在cakephp 3.4中创建通用函数

在CakePHP 3.4中创建通用函数可以通过以下步骤实现:

  1. 首先,在你的CakePHP项目中创建一个新的文件夹,用于存放通用函数。可以将其命名为"Utils"或者"Helpers"等,根据你的喜好和项目结构来命名。
  2. 在该文件夹中创建一个新的PHP文件,用于编写通用函数。可以将其命名为"functions.php"或者根据函数的具体功能来命名。
  3. 在该PHP文件中,编写你需要的通用函数。这些函数可以是任何你需要的功能,例如数据处理、字符串操作、日期处理等。确保函数的命名具有描述性,以便其他开发人员能够理解其功能。
  4. 在你的CakePHP项目中的"config/bootstrap.php"文件中,添加以下代码来加载你的通用函数文件:
代码语言:txt
复制
require_once(ROOT . DS . 'path_to_your_utils_folder' . DS . 'functions.php');

确保将"path_to_your_utils_folder"替换为你实际的文件夹路径。

  1. 现在,你可以在你的CakePHP项目的任何地方使用你的通用函数了。只需在需要使用的地方调用函数即可。

以下是一个示例通用函数的代码:

代码语言:txt
复制
// 在Utils/functions.php文件中
function formatName($firstName, $lastName) {
    return ucfirst($firstName) . ' ' . ucfirst($lastName);
}

你可以在任何控制器、模型或视图中使用该函数:

代码语言:txt
复制
// 在控制器中
public function index() {
    $fullName = formatName('john', 'doe');
    $this->set('fullName', $fullName);
}

// 在视图中
echo $fullName; // 输出 "John Doe"

这样,你就成功在CakePHP 3.4中创建了一个通用函数。请注意,这只是一个简单的示例,你可以根据自己的需求编写更复杂的通用函数。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券